Horses played an important role in Celtic society, both spiritually and practically. Many Roman writers freely admitted that the Celts were excellent horsemen, and they went as far as calling Celtic mercenaries the best cavalry in the Roman army. The Romans even adopted a Celtic deity in the hope that she would bestow the equine knowledge and skill of the Celts upon Rome. Epona is one of very few deities to be accepted into the Roman pantheon without change, although her role did develop over time. Eventually, she provided protection for all those who worked with horses and not just the animals themselves. She was a popular deity among the Roman cavalry, and her cult spread across Europe wherever the Romans had cavalry garrisons.

The Myrcharn (Mur-churn) are British cavalrymen. These cavalry are essentially mounted skirmishers. The Britons are based upon infantry though, and cavalry are secondary. As light cavalry, the Myrcharn are incapable of staying in melee combat for long, though they are useful as mobile skirmishers. They can inflict damage to lightly armoured opponents and can also soften more heavily armoured enemies. Against longspears or a phalanx they will certainly collapse immediately and should be kept away from entering such encounters directly. That being said, they can be used to pepper such formations with their missiles.
